Tankless water heater
Rheem IKONIC super high efficiency condensing gas tankless water heater delivers a 0.96 UEF , resulting in up to a 36% reduction in energy use and carbon footprint and up-to 65% reduction in NOx emissions, the company says. Also featuring a built-in recirculation pump (SR models), Rheem IKONIC offers homeowners no wait access to continuous hot water, preventing up-to 12,000 gallons of water from being wasted down the drain each year.

Combi-boiler
Noritz has expanded its line of combination boilers with the new Noritz Residential Combination Boiler (NRCB), which allows for simultaneous residential domestic hot water and space heating and performs at a 95% AFUE. Available in two models, the NRCB180DV has a maximum gas input Btu/h of 180,000 for hot water and 100,000 Btu/h for space heating with a maximum flow rate of 9.8 gallons per minute (gpm), and the NRCB199DV has a maximum gas input Btu/h of 199,000 for hot water and 120,000 Btu/h for space heating with a maximum flow rate is 11.1 gpm.

Air-to-water modular heat pump
The Trane Thermafit air-to-water modular heat pump Model AXM is a fully electric modular unit that owners can scale to match a building’s heating or cooling load. By combining individually controlled AXM modules to create a single, larger heat pump, operators can right-size heating and cooling performance to meet a wide range of applications. Each module is capable of 30 tons of cooling and 390,000 MBtu/h of heating and is expandable to generate up to 300 tons of cooling. Dual refrigerant circuits on each heat pump provide precise temperature control. Controls with open standard protocols that seamlessly integrate with Tracer SC+ and third-party Building Automation Systems (BAS).

Macerating toilet
Saniflo's Sanibest Pro macerating toilet system uses a smaller amount of water than conventional toilets: 1.28 gpf vs. 1.6 gpf, but with no sacrifice in flushing power. It is also eligible for LEED certification, and recognized as water-saving by the EPA’s WaterSense program. The Sanibest Pro is used to install a complete bathroom up to 25 feet below the sewer line or up to 150-feet away from the soil stack. This one-horsepower pump system contains three inlets to handle drainage for a full bathroom. Aside from the 4-inch inlet for toilet connection, a 2-inch inlet on either side of the unit easily connects to other sanitary fixtures — a sink, a bathtub or a shower — to drain greywater.
